服务器可用性是指服务器在规定时间内无故障运行的能力,对于企业来说至关重要。提升服务器可用性的策略包括:选择可靠的硬件设备、定期进行系统维护和更新、采用冗余设计、实施数据备份和恢复计划等。通过这些措施,可以确保服务器的稳定运行,降低故障风险,提高企业的业务连续性和客户满意度。
在当今的数字化时代,服务器已经成为企业运营的关键组成部分,无论是处理日常的业务操作,还是支持复杂的应用程序,服务器都发挥着至关重要的作用,服务器的可用性问题却是一个长期存在的问题,它可能导致数据丢失、业务中断,甚至可能对企业的声誉和财务状况造成重大影响,提高服务器的可用性是每个IT部门必须关注的重要问题。
服务器可用性是指服务器在需要时能够正常运行的能力,这包括服务器的物理可用性(服务器是否处于良好的工作状态,是否有适当的冷却系统等)和逻辑可用性(服务器是否能够处理请求,是否有适当的软件和硬件配置等),服务器的可用性可以通过多种方式来衡量,系统的正常运行时间(Uptime),系统的停机时间(Downtime),以及系统的故障间隔时间(Failure Interval)等。
提高服务器可用性的方法有很多,以下是一些常见的策略:
1、硬件冗余:通过使用冗余的硬件组件,双电源模块、RAID硬盘阵列等,可以在硬件出现故障时,自动切换到备用设备,从而保证服务器的连续运行。
2、软件冗余:通过使用冗余的软件应用,负载均衡器、故障转移集群等,可以在软件出现故障时,自动切换到备用应用,从而保证服务器的连续运行。
3、定期维护:通过定期对服务器进行维护,清理灰尘、更新固件、检查硬件状态等,可以预防硬件故障,延长服务器的使用寿命。
4、灾难恢复计划:通过制定灾难恢复计划,备份数据、设置紧急恢复点、培训员工等,可以在灾难发生时,快速恢复服务器的运行。
5、监控和报警:通过实时监控服务器的状态,CPU使用率、内存使用率、硬盘空间等,以及设置报警机制,可以在服务器出现问题时,及时发现并处理。
服务器的可用性是保证企业业务连续性的关键,通过采取上述策略,我们可以有效地提高服务器的可用性,从而保证企业的正常运营,我们也应该认识到,提高服务器可用性是一个持续的过程,需要我们不断地学习、实践和改进。
我们还需要注意,服务器可用性的提高并不意味着要牺牲服务器的性能,通过合理的设计和优化,我们可以在保证服务器可用性的同时,提高服务器的性能,我们可以通过使用高效的处理器、足够的内存、高速的硬盘等硬件设备,来提高服务器的处理能力;我们也可以通过使用优化的操作系统、高效的数据库、智能的应用软件等软件工具,来提高服务器的运行效率。
我们需要强调的是,服务器可用性的提高不仅仅是IT部门的责任,而是整个企业的责任,每个员工都应该了解服务器的重要性,了解如何正确使用服务器,以及如何在服务器出现问题时,及时报告和处理,只有这样,我们才能真正实现服务器的高可用性,从而保证企业的稳定发展。
在实际操作中,我们可以通过以下步骤来提高服务器的可用性:
1、评估服务器的当前状态:我们需要了解服务器的当前状态,包括硬件状态、软件状态、网络状态等,这可以通过查看服务器的日志、监控系统的状态、进行性能测试等方式来实现。
2、识别问题和风险:我们需要识别可能影响服务器可用性的问题和风险,硬件故障、软件错误、网络中断等,这可以通过分析服务器的日志、监控系统的状态、进行风险评估等方式来实现。
3、制定改进策略:我们需要制定改进策略,包括硬件升级、软件优化、网络优化等,这可以通过参考最佳实践、咨询专家、进行实验等方式来实现。
4、实施改进策略:我们需要实施改进策略,包括购买新的硬件、安装新的软件、调整网络配置等,这需要我们在不影响业务的情况下,逐步进行。
5、监控和评估:我们需要监控改进策略的效果,包括服务器的运行状态、业务的性能等,如果效果不理想,我们需要重新评估和调整改进策略。
提高服务器的可用性是一个复杂但必要的任务,通过采取有效的策略,我们可以提高服务器的可用性,从而提高企业的业务连续性和稳定性,我们也需要不断地学习和实践,以应对不断变化的技术环境和业务需求。
服务器的可用性是企业运营的关键,而提高服务器的可用性需要我们从硬件、软件、维护、灾难恢复、监控等多个方面进行考虑和优化,提高服务器可用性也是一项持续的工作,需要我们不断地学习、实践和改进,只有这样,我们才能真正实现服务器的高可用性,从而保证企业的稳定发展。